However, the use of "normal" reveals a bias in the writer's opinion about what constitutes a normal work environment, implying that remote employees, sales people on the road, delivery personnel, and part-time workers are abnormal. Author's Tone and Bias Tone is an author's attitude toward the subject he/she is writing about. Notice vague language or generalizations if the author isnt using specific language, this could be an indicator of bias.
